2011 Test Scores

The Texas Assessment of Knowledge and Skills, also known as TAKS, is a standardized test given annually to students in primary and secondary schools (grades 3-11) in the state of Texas. TAKS assesses students' knowledge in reading, math, writing, science and social studies/history.

The charts below show the percentage of students at Pearl C Anderson Middle Learning Center who met the state of Texas standards.
